Subpopulation or region-specific target expression

Scenario description

In this scenario the target of interest is specifically expressed in a (sub)population of cells or a particular region (Figures 8 and 9). In this scenario both the expression level and the percent of cells expressing the target at different levels could be of importance.

Figure 7. Region-specific expression pattern for Lgr5 in mouse colon using the RNAscope ® 2.5 HD BROWN assay.

Figure 8. Subpopulation-specific expression for Vglut1 (red) and Vglut2 (green) on glutamatergic neuronal populations and Vgat (white) on GABAergic neurons in normal mouse brain using the RNAscope ® LS Multiplex Fluorescent Assay. Cells are counterstained with DAPI (blue).

Analysis guidelines

In the scenario that a biomarker or target is expressed in a specific (sub)population of cells or a specific region, one can specifically analyze this relevant cell (sub)population or region according to methodologies #1 and #2. H score (methodology #3) can also be derived, but it is recommended to use software analysis. Furthermore, percentage positive cells can be assessed based on number of cells with >1 dot/cell.
